Crossword Leak
Crossword Solver
Find Word
Word Meaning
Find the meaning or definition of a english word
Submit
Meaning of "terebra" and the crossword clue
- A genus of marine gastropods having a long, tapering spire. They belong to the Toxoglossa. Called also auger shell.
- The boring ovipositor of a hymenopterous insect.
Latest view
augrim
centenary
aroma
powder
silicited
farse
incorporeally
antisocial
silvae
carvelbuilt
attaintment
ladida
disprejudice
magellan
shingler
cyst
apparent soundness
prodd
devilment
decolling
Popular word
bed of roses
adiabatic absorption
poisson
floor covering
vitrics
star catalog
gnu goat
suit of armor
clueing
en
decalog
usa
polichinelle
banquetter
turn
be
anglo
go sour
anagram
hit
Random word
Spondulics
Countingroom
Antiplastic
Ruba-dub
Rehash
Fibber
Underworld
Orichalceous
Whirligig
Endearing
Primer
Punctilios
Cursitor
Overcharge
Four-cornered
Fenestral
Boilery
Ivy-mantled
Shoot
Opera